Proper Hair Care Tips For You To Use On Your Own

You may be thinking that it is difficult to manage your hair, but this should not be the case. The right way to take care of your hair involves knowing what your hair type is and how to keep in healthy looking. Check out the tips in this article to learn more about taking care of your locks.

If you frequently wear a ponytail, then adjust its height or length often. Even if you only use soft hair ties covered in fabric, it can cause stress to that part of your hair, and will eventually lead to breakage. If your job requires you to wear hair back, when you aren’t working, wear it down as much as possible.

When drying hair, try to lessen the use of a blow-dryer. Using heat to style your hair can make it frizzy. Wrap your hair with a towel instead. Your hair will then dry the natural way and it will not be frizzy.

Prevent sun damage to your hair, by looking for products that contain sunscreen. Too much sun can damage your hair and make it harder to care for. Protecting your hair has many benefits, including maintaining its color and strength.

To give your hair that look that says you just came out of the ocean, look for products that can mimic this look. Most of these products will contain salt or some other form of sodium. If you would rather make your own, create a solution of 1 cup water to 1 teaspoon salt. If desired, you can also add lavender oil (ten drops) for a pleasant scent and moisturizing effect.

Don’t rub or tug hair in a towel when you’re drying it. Rubbing and tugging causes your hair to split and become frizzy. You should just gently squeeze, pat, or blot extra moisture, or you can wrap it in a towel with some air to circulate. Unless you actually use a wide-toothed comb, do not brush or comb your hair while it is wet.

Cold Weather

Avoid staying outside in cold weather for long periods of time. Cold weather may dry up your hair and lower the amount of healthy oils and nutrients on your scalp. If you are going to be exposed to cold weather for an extended period, make sure you bundle up.
